Output 023d63c31376f7c31c5e51cb67b934ccd89a335024d7ee2f664ef23cffb27dea:0

value
66485
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85ff12c9b0c9f7510724462abd7f279110366a55 OP_EQUALVERIFY OP_CHECKSIG
address
1DDWSKkYTx56F5gdNyUMpQ6A8M9K4KEx8Q
transaction
023d63c31376f7c31c5e51cb67b934ccd89a335024d7ee2f664ef23cffb27dea
spent
true